In past issues of this newsletter, we've covered tools for building Flash presentations that are not from the creator of the Flash format, Macromedia. I have just received a new Flash creation tool that lives up to its name: In-A-Flash Pro from NETGUI.
In-A-Flash Pro is a timeline-based Flash construction system that require no knowledge of Flash or even programming. It relies on a wizard and a drag and drop model that really does make building banners and simple animated content pretty easy.
By default, In-A-Flash Pro starts by offering you a wizard that helps you select a project type (banner, greeting card, photo album, Web site intro), a project style (the options depend on which type you selected), options such as text or images again depending on project type, and then the option to immediately publish the presentation.
Publishing has its own options and allows local publishing that generates the SWF (Shockwave) file and associated HTML file for browser display on your hard disk or publishing via NETGUI. This latter facility hosts the Flash content on the publisher's servers so that they can be viewed by anyone.
If you choose not to publish, you can exit the wizard and go into editing mode. I have to say that the product's look is ugly which, while it isn't a deal breaker, is not a great selling point.
The timeline presentation is very simple which is a big plus compared to the complex timeline view offered by Flash tools from Macromedia and other publishers. The timeline is divided into scenes and for each scene you can add text, graphics, and background audio. You can copy and delete scenes and any of their components.
You can specify where text and objects start and end their movement, what effects are to be applied to them as they move and when clicked on, what other scene in the movie or what URL should the default browser be sent to.
The product comes with a library of images and Flash movies that can be used in In-A-Flash Pro projects. Here lies my biggest complaint: The provided graphics are awful. They are almost exclusively cartoonish in style and appear to have been created by someone with little or no artistic sense. This is a shame as it severely undersells the real value of the product.
All in all, In-A-Flash Pro is a solid product that is excellent for creating simple Flash content. Indeed, when time is short, In-A-Flash is extremely effective solution for quick ads and supporting graphics - just don't try to be too fancy.
